Access to Oki Oki is a group of four inhabited and around 180 small uninhabited islands located in the Sea of Japan roughly 50km north of Shimane Peninsula, north-west of the main island Honshu. The four inhabited islands include the large and circular Dōgo (Okinoshima Town), and the three Dōzen Islands: Nishinoshi- ma (Nishinoshima Town), Nakanoshima (Ama Town) and Chiburijima (Chibu Village) which form the Dōgo Oki Islands Dōzen Caldera. Dōgo Island and the Dōzen Islands are separated by the Oki Strait. The islands can be Okinoshima Town accessed by air or sea. Travel by sea to the islands is serviced by the Oki Kisen Line. C. Foreword 1. The Office of Naval Intelligence has undertaken to translate important parts of the War Diary of the German Naval Staff. The present volume, entitled War Diary of the German Naval Staff, Op- erations Division , Part A, Volume 2tf, is the first one of the series to appear. Other volumes will follow shortly. 2. The War Diaries, Part A, are important because they contain a day by day summary of the information available to the German Naval Staff and the decisions reached on the basis thereof. To- gether with the Fuehrer Conferences on Matters Dealing with the German Navy, 1939- 19^5 # which are in the process of being pub- lished by this office, the War Diaries should provide valuable material for the study of naval problems arising from total war. The War Diary, Part A, is also a useful index to the German Naval Archives of World War II; references may be found in the micro- film library of Naval Records and Library. -

Herewith is a report of the Commission for Relief in Belgium covering the personnel, accounts and statistics of the relief work for the six years of its active operations. Included in this report is an explanatory fore- word on the audited accounts by Herbert Hoover, the Chairman. The firm of auditors making this report was engaged by the Commission on the day of its organiza- tion and has continued to audit the accounts of the C. R. B. until the present time. These accounts are final and complete with the exception of certain minor outstanding items remaining from the liquidation of transactions amounting to over $923,000,000. This report summarizes and brings to date the previous annual reports of the Commission which have been distributed to all governments and persons in- terested and is presented that there may be available a record of the relief work of this American Commission in aid of Belgium and France during the world war. -
